The 50th Venice International Art Exhibition

The Biennale di Venezia presents the 50th International Art Exhibition, directed by Francesco Bonami. Under the main theme "Dreams and Conflicts - The Viewer's Dictatorship", an artistic director Francesco Bonami presents the International Show of the 50th Venice Biennial as an "exhibition of exhibitions". To achieve this, the exhibition is composed of different projects. Each project has its own identity and autonomy. Additional "links" projects are included to enrich the Art Exhibition this year. As well, the Biennale di Venezia also is present outside the borders of the city.

The exhibition opens to public from June 15 to November 2, 2003. For more information, please visit the biennial official website at
